Here are some tips to keep in mind when writing your executive summary: Keep it short — no more than 100 words or 3-5 lines. Lead with the job title and mention how many years of experience you have in the role or industry. Jan 2, 2023 · The Highlight Reel resume summary consists of 4 parts: 1 A relevant section title that ties your experience to the role. 2 An introductory bullet that summarizes your experience and high level value. 3 A few supporting “Case Study” bullets that illustrate specific results, projects, and relevant experience. 4 A closing “Extracurricular ...

Most resume summaries are roughly three sentences long, and include the following information: Sentence #1: Your biggest selling points as a candidate, including how many years of relevant work experience you have. Delegates at the 2020 annual meet...When writing a resume summary statement, always use the first-person voice, but omit the pronouns and first-person verbs. For instance, instead of writing, “I am an efficient and organized personal trainer,” write, “Efficient and organized personal trainer.”. Using this format gives your summary statement a no-nonsense feel.Step 6: Customize for Each Application. Align your resume summary with the job's key requirements. Your resume summary might include a line like: Marketing professional with five years experience in building pay-per-click campaigns. While your objective might read: Marketing professional with five years experience, seeking a role where I can grow my paid search marketing skills. As a general rule of thumb, use only one of them or blend the two.Here’s how to write your résumé summary: Write the summary last.
